Azure Standard is really the only local (that I know of) bulk food company. When I say bulk, I am talking you can buy 1000s of pounds of wheat, beans, etc. and generally for a fair price.
The problem with them is they cannot actually tell you if something will ship when you order it. There is a fundamental flaw with their ordering process in that a) they cannot see if something is truly in stock and b) even if it is in stock when you order, there is no guarantee it will be in stock the day the shipping truck is scheduled to deliver it.
If something isn't in stock the day of delivery, then that item is canceled (without any notification to you) and you have to reorder, once again rolling the dice.
If that isn't bad enough, the last order of bulk organic corn we bought had a lot of rocks and black stem pieces and black kernels. It probably was just a bad bag, but honestly after not receiving half a dozen items over the last couple of orders, I am pretty much done with them and will no longer recommend them as a place to do business with.
